Transaction d95e5c581b06e93b2e512a6c6bc128ae68b3a8178c97da1bd070bdf54615a73e
2 Input
2 Outputs
- d95e5c581b06e93b2e512a6c6bc128ae68b3a8178c97da1bd070bdf54615a73e:0
- d95e5c581b06e93b2e512a6c6bc128ae68b3a8178c97da1bd070bdf54615a73e:1
value 2000000
address 32h5GJaS13Auv6Tb1FwSrwhc9QU82YrSDk
value 1009462
address 1HSuxoEtjtTTPe8TqM5i7o28VXWKuv2WVE